From ff8b8fee890dae345d6a5189a8633214f6a4da3a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Sebastian Kemper Date: Tue, 9 Jun 2020 19:18:55 +0200 Subject: ltq-vmmc: update permission handling M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it The firmware is currently just copied. It can end up with o= on the device (this is the case for voice_ar9_firmware.bin for instance). Instead of copying it the Makefile is changed to use the macro "$(INSTALL_DATA)" in order for the file to be world-readable. While at it refactor the device node creation in the init script with loop.
